Onion

Coming 2027Egyptian origin Coming 2027 · Long-storage export onions

Red, golden and white onions from Minya and Upper Egypt — the country's historic onion belt. Cured to low moisture in traditional sun-drying yards, single-centred with tight skins and clean necks, engineered for 30+ day reefer routes to Europe, the Gulf and West Africa.

Premium Class 1 Varieties

Three colour lines selected for storage life, single-centre integrity and shelf appearance on European retail.

Variety
Golden / Yellow

Global export standard · long storage · balanced pungency

Variety
Red

Deep burgundy skin · strong retail colour · Gulf & EU markets

Variety
White

Milder profile · foodservice and processing demand

Shipping

Container capacity

40 ft HC Reefer · 25–27 metric tons · 20 pallets · cured and pre-cooled for 30+ day sea freight.

Storage · Dry, ventilated · avoid contact with potatoes and apples
